She first came to notice in 1972 with the single "Thunder and Lightning".
Her 1973 song "Go Like Elijah" was a number one-hit in The Netherlands.
Chi Coltrane is a singer-songwriter and pianist from Wisconsin who was influenced by soul and gospel.
She wrote lyrics with personal and philosophical content.
Thunder and Lightning is a wild song about a tempestuous love affair.
It has a heavy orchestral arrangement.
You Were My Friend is a reproachful song about someone who betrayed her trust. Go Like Elijah expresses her wishful fantasy to die in a biblical and theatrical style. Her words gets responses by a gospel choir.
The Tree, a ballad with piano and strings, describes a spiritual connection to nature. Her voice is powerful and sensitive; her piano play adds drive to the melodies.
Chi Coltrane brings a perfect blend of 'White Soul', Gospel and Rock.
Carole King or Laura Nyro meets Dan Penn and Spooner Oldham.
Famous session musicians (Jim Gordon, Larry Knechtel, Lee Sklar...) help to make this a great album.
Some of the songs were released as a 'single' and became big hits in The Low Countries ;'Go like Elyah'topped the charts
'You're my best friend ' and 'Thunder And Lightning' were big hits too.
